News:The United Nations Development Programme(UNDP) has released the Gender Social Norms Index(GSNI).
Facts:
About the index:
The index measures how social beliefs obstruct gender equality in areas like politics, work and education.
It contains data from 75 countries covering over 80 percent of the world’s population.
Key takeaways from the index:
Only 24% of parliamentary seats worldwide are held by women and there are only 10 female heads of government out of a possible 193. About 50% of the world’s men and women feel that men make better political leaders.

About UNDP:
The United Nations Development Programme (UNDP) is the UN’s global development network established in 1965.It is headquartered in New York,US.
The various reports published by UNDP are a) Gender inequality index b) Human Development Index(HDI) among others.
